GREENSBORO, N.C. Singer and actress Patti LuPone will perform songs that have distinguished her career and ones that are personal favorites during the concert “The Gypsy in My Soul” at The University of North Carolina at Greensboro Sept. 26.

The concert, which begins at 8 p.m. in Aycock Auditorium, is the first of five performances for the 2009-10 University Concert & Lecture Series. Tickets are $30 and $40 and can be purchased from the University Box Office at (336) 334-4849 or online at boxoffice.uncg.edu.

A two-time Tony Award winner, LuPone has performed in numerous Broadway productions, including “Gypsy,” “Oliver!” and “Anything Goes.” She swept the theatre awards in 2008 for her portrayal of Rose in “Gypsy,” winning the Tony, Drama Desk and Outer Critics Circle awards for Best Actress in a Musical and the Drama League Award for Distinguished Performance.

More recently, LuPone has performed with the Los Angeles Opera in “Mahagonny,” in the world premiere of the new opera “To Hell and Back” with San Francisco's Philharmonia Baroque Orchestra, in the Broadway production of “Sweeney Todd” and as part of a multi-city tour of her theatrical concert “Matters of the Heart.”
